Using a client alias on Vista 64 bit

  • I am trying to get my new Vista 64 bit laptop setup and cen not seem to get SSMS to connect when I use a client alias. I set the alias up in SQL Server Configuration Manager as I always have. When I try to register the server in SSMS it can not connect using the alias. If I instead use the IP of the remote server it connects fine. I use this functionality all the time on my XP laptop so am quite familiar with the method. Just can't seem to get it to work on Vista.

    Any ideas?

    Tim

  • Your NEW laptop may not have domain things set up, like DNS server in the TCP/IP properties, domain suffixes etc so name resolution does not work. Did you try to map a network drive from this computer to another one using names?

    Regards,Yelena Varsha

  • No, DNS and everything else is fine. It is only SSMS recognizing a SQL client alias set up in SQL configuration manager that is not working. The alias is pointing to an IP address.

    Tim

     

  • Got it working. I have Vista 64 bit and am running SQL 64 bit. In the configuration manager there is at the bottom of the list as always there is SQL Native Client Configuration where I set the alias as always. It did not work. What I noticed last night is that there is another entry further up the list that is labeled  SQL Native Client Configuration (32bit). When I made the entries in that section the client alias began to work perfectly as always.

    Tim

  • Hi Tim,

    Nice to know!

    What is well, not obvious (to say the least) where you find your aliases:

    1. On Windows 32 bit you will find your aliases under Client Network Utility Start - > Run -> Cliconfg. This utilty normally reside in Windows\System32 folder.

    2. On Windows 64 bit I created 2 aliases after reading your solution: one for SQL Native Client and one for SQL Native Client 32 bit. Guess what?

     - I can see the entry I created in  SQL Native Client (means 64 bit) in the cliconfg that I start from C:\Windows\System32 . Well, this system32 folder means files for 64 reside there.

     - The second entry that I created was in SQL Native Client 32 bit. I found it what I start cliconfg utility in C:\Windows\WOW64 folder. What could I say, WOW is WOW 🙂

    Regards,Yelena Varsha

Viewing 5 posts - 1 through 4 (of 4 total)

You must be logged in to reply to this topic. Login to reply